Frequently Asked Questions

Are unisex I-names appropriate for any breed or size?

Yes, elegant I-names work universally across all breeds and sizes. Names like Ivy, Indigo, and Ivan suit both tiny Chihuahuas and large German Shepherds. The key is choosing one that matches your dog's temperament and personality rather than physical characteristics.

Which I-names are easiest for dogs to recognize and respond to?

Shorter, punchy I-names like Ink, Ion, and Indy work best for dog training. Single syllable or two-syllable names with clear pronunciation help dogs distinguish their name from background noise. Avoid names ending in 's' sounds that might confuse with command words.

Are elegant unisex names less common, and will my dog stand out?

Yes—while Ivy and Ivan are established classics, names like Indigo, Inti, and Isadora are genuinely rare. Your dog will likely be the only one at the park with that name, which many owners find appealing for uniqueness and distinction.
